O Projeto Apache Flex, desenvolvedores voluntários e todos os envolvidos no desenvolvimento do Framework anunciaram na ultima terça feira ( 3 de setembro de 2013) o lançamento do Apache Flex 4.10.0. Esse lançamento traz diversas melhorias com relação a versões anteriores do Apache Flex e Adobe Flex.
“Nós vemos interesse no desenolvimento aumentando rapidamente. Ele teve mais de meio milhão de visualizações nos último semestre, mais 9 mil downloads do Flex SDK no último trimestre, e por volta de 130 mil visitantes únicos no web site flex.apache.org. Desde o lançamento inicial do Apache Flex no final de 2012 o interesse no projeto vem crescendo constantemente” disse OmPrakash Muppirala, commiter e membro do Apache Flex PMC
O que há de novo no Apache Flex v4.10.0?
O Apache Flex 4.10.0 SDK permite desenvolvedores de aplicativos a construir expressivas aplicações web e móvel usando leiaute MXML para e Action Script 3, uma linguagem baseada no ECMAScript para script do lado do cliente (client-side script).
A versão contém muitas melhorias que times de desenvolvimento profissionais irão gostar. Isso avança o frame. É verdade que se tornou um dos melhores linguagens multiplataformas para escrever aplicações que foram testadas e compiladas para várias plataformas tecnológicas de um único conjunto de código.
Os destaques do Apache Flex v4.10.0 incluem:
- Suporte as últimas versões do Flash Player e AIR Runtimes. E ao mesmo tempo, nós temos tornado mais fácil para desenvolvedores que esperavam usufruir das vantagens dos avanços das mais recentes versões do Flash Runtime permitindo escolher a versão durante a instalação. O Apache Flex SDK Installer agora permite os desenvolvedores selecionar várias combinações do Flex SDK, Flash Player e AIR Runtimes. Todas essas configurações são tratadas durante a instalação, então o desenvolvedor pode já começar a programar
- Melhoras no suporte a antigas versões do Flash Player. Ambientes corporativos tem necesidades mais estritas para atualizar a versão do Flash Player. Por isso nossas melhorias na retrocompatibilidade, esses clientes podem seguramente atualizar a versão do Flex SDK sem forçar a atualização dos Flash Players de seus usuários finais.
- Adicionado cerca de 15 novos componentes Spark, matendo ou substituindo os análogos mx . O novos componentes garantem que os usuários possam se beneficiar dos avanços feitos na arquitetura Spark no processo de desenvolvimento.
- Suporte a Telemetria Avançada permitindo desenvolvedores a monitorar suas aplicações para melhora de performance usando Adobe Scout.
- Melhor localização para múltiplas línguas. Flex 4.10.0 é melhor agora ao tentar fazer aplicativos para múltiplos países e línguas.
- Melhor suporte “internacional” para a formatação de datas, validações e o nos componentes DateField e DateChoose.
- Melhoras na produtividade do desenvolvedor – menos Run Time Errors (RTEs)
- Suporte a resolução/skn móvel de 480 dpi, o que quer dizer que agora o Flex SDK pode agora aponta para dispositivos de alta resolução como iOS Retina, etc.
O download do Código Fonte do Apache Flex está disponível para download http://flex.apache.org/download-source.html.
Se você é um desenvolvedor e deseja usar o SDK do Apache Flex no seus projetos, é recomenda-se que você instale usando o instalador da IDE do Apache Flex: http://flex.apache.org/installer.html
Quando baixado de um site espelho ( fica esquisito em português né?), lembre-se de verificar o Hash MD5 ou assinatura do arquivo.
Para maiores informações sobre o Apache Flex, visite a Home Page do Projeto: http://flex.apache.org/
Confesso que há muito não ouvia nada sobre o apache flex, e cheguei a advogar contra o Flex apontando frameworks como ExtJS como melhor opção, embora tenha gostado muito de trabalhar com Action Script + Flex por um tempo no passado não muito distante. De uma certa forma é bom saber que o projeto ainda está vivo, pena que não aconteceu o mesmo como Google Wave.
Links: